DWI (SS-SE-EPI-with fat suppression)

DWI were acquired in a transverse plane, using three b values: low (0–50 s/mm2), intermediate (500–800 s/mm2) and high b value (1000 s/mm2)

1407/66.5

AP

5.9

1.5

420 × 324 × 306

140 × 107

ADC map

ADC maps were calculated by the MR system via linear regression analysis of the natural log of signal intensity using all three b values
